Job description

  • Sr. Salesforce Developer proactively identify opportunities to automate repetitive workflows, optimize back-end processes, and raise the bar on robust and scalable code-writing practices.
  • In this role, you will create custom user experiences that streamline business processes, build a world-class component library to empower Administrators to deliver more custom features at scale, and collaborate with software development teams to build seamless integrations.
  • As a Sr. Salesforce Developer, you will provide technical leadership to a team of experienced Salesforce developers and administrators, ensuring all work produced by the team raises the bar and defining standards for Salesforce excellence.
  • You will also maintain existing features/ products, help design and implement new global initiatives, provide user support, and drive quality improvement processes globally.
  • You will operate independently as well as in partnership with Product Managers and key stakeholders for requirement gathering, solutions consulting, and implementation of new feature-sets.
  • Your technical skill-set and teamwork capabilities will be a key contributor to successfully launching global-scale features in Salesforce and beyond as part of a larger Sales Technology roadmap.
  • While the Force.com platform will be your main focus, you will be asked to learn and support AWS technologies as needed.

Requirements

  • 7+ years of post-internship, hands-on engineering experience developing on Salesforce platform
  • 7+ years of experience with Lightning Web Components (LWC), APEX, and SOQL/SOSL
  • Experience integrating Salesforce with other systems using SOAP, REST, BULK and Streaming APIs.
  • Experience in building complex, scalable and high-performance software systems that have been successfully delivered to customers
  • Prior experience with Salesforce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, Account Engagement Clouds, Salesforce Communities/Experience cloud, and Data Cloud.
  • Solid understanding of AWS core concepts and experience leveraging AWS services including Lambda, CloudWatch, Appflow, S3, and others., * In-depth understanding of the capabilities and constraints of the Salesforce.com application architecture coupled with good knowledge of business processes (Sales, Marketing, Operations, etc.)
  • Understanding of broader systems engineering concepts including data structures, data modeling, database schemas, event-driven vs. message-driven architecture, and API integration best practices
  • Experience with Git Version Control Systems and CI/CD workflows within Salesforce.
  • Experience working in an Agile/Scrum environment
  • Demonstrated success in leading at least two full life-cycle Salesforce.com implementations, * At least 5-7 of salesforce development experience
  • APEX coding and lighting experience
  • Platform Dev2 certification (preferred)
